Local Scouts Give Back this Spring
Boy Scouts Troop 777
Thank you to local Boy Scout Michael Price (pictured at right), with troop 777, who earned his “Citizenship in the Community Badge" by facilitating a “Personal Care Items” drive for CRC! Participants who utilize the Food Distribution Center also get to choose two personal care items each week that they shop. Michael organized the drive and developed a flyer, which he delivered to 80 homes. He then collected over 50 full size items and delivered them all to CRC. 
Cub Scouts Pack 774
Thank you to Scouts Pack 774 for helping CRC during the Scouting for Food Challenge! These hardworking scouts collected over 580 pounds of food and funds for our Food Distribution Center to help benefit those in need.
